When considering what is considered "overweight" for a child, it's essential to look at a variety of factors, including age, gender, and Body Mass Index (BMI). **Step 1: Understanding BMI and Percentiles** The Body Mass Index (BMI) is a widely used tool to assess a person's body weight in relation to their height. For adults, a healthy BMI is generally considered to be between 18.5 and 24.9. However, for children and adolescents, BMI is age and gender-specific. The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) uses BMI percentiles to determine if a child is underweight, healthy weight, overweight, or obese. - Underweight: Less than the 5th percentile - Healthy Weight: Between the 5th and 85th percentile - Overweight: Between the 85th and 95th percentile - Obese: Equal to or greater than the 95th percentile Step 2: Considering Age and Gender The BMI percentiles are different for boys and girls, and they change as children grow. For a 12-year-old, the classification of being overweight or obese is based on where their BMI falls in comparison to other children of the same age and gender. **Step 3: Healthy Weight Range for a 12-Year-Old** The statement that a healthy weight for a 12-year-old girl can generally fall anywhere between 65 and 120 pounds is a broad generalization. The actual healthy weight range for a child can vary greatly depending on their height, muscle mass, and bone structure. It's important to use a BMI chart specific to the child's age and gender to get a more accurate assessment.
